Ruth "Tami" Thomasine Rolley

Ruth “Tami” Thomasine Rolley, 78, of Bloomington, passed away Wednesday, November 02, 2016 at 12:24am at the LeRoy Manor, LeRoy, IL. Tami’s memorial service will be held on Saturday, November 5, 2016 at 10am at St. Matthews Episcopal Church, Bloomington with Father David Halt officiating. A private family inurnment will follow at Funks Grove Cemetery after a time of fellowship with the family at the church. Visitation will be held one hour prior to the service at the church.

Beck Memorial Home, Bloomington, Illinois is in charge of arrangements.

Tami was born on June 25, 1938 in Rochester, New York, the daughter of Alfred Dean and Lillian Helen Tester “Tessie” Sherer. She married E. William Rolley on February 27, 1965 in Bloomington, Illinois. She is survived by her husband William and their children: Tamsin (David) Hutchinson of Hainesville, IL, Katherine (Mark) Fay of Grand Rapids, Michigan, Al (Michelle) Rolley of Bloomington and Earl (Alia) Rolley of Santa Clarita, CA. Also surviving are 11 grandchildren, her sister; Diane (Michael) Granum and her brother; Alfred (Pamela) Sherer of Bonita Springs, FL.

She is preceded in death by her parents. Tami graduated from U-High and Illinois State University with her degree in music. She was a member of the Delta Omicron and AAUW (American Association University of Women) and was a member of the Hands All Around Quilt Guild and St. Matthews Quilt Guild. Ruth was a concert pianist and piano teacher and worked as a Legal Secretary in her husband’s law firm. She was an avid knitter and Gourmet Cook. Ruth was a loving wife, mother and grandmother and will be deeply missed by all who knew her.
